Definition of puff-ball word

  • noun puff-ball any of various basidiomycetous fungi, especially of the genus Lycoperdon and allied genera, characterized by a ball-like fruit body that emits a cloud of spores when broken. 1

Origin of puff-ball

First appearance:

before 1640
One of the 44% oldest English words
First recorded in 1640-50; puff + ball1
